BioCryst Pharmaceuticals (NASDAQ:BCRX - Get Free Report) will likely be releasing its Q1 2026 results before the market opens on Wednesday, May 6th. Analysts expect BioCryst Pharmaceuticals to post earnings of $0.07 per share and revenue of $151.6630 million for the quarter. Interested persons may visit the the company's upcoming Q1 2026 earning results page for the latest details on the call scheduled for Wednesday, May 6, 2026 at 8:30 AM ET.
BioCryst Pharmaceuticals (NASDAQ:BCRX -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, February 26th. The biotechnology company reported $1.12 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.07 by $1.05. BioCryst Pharmaceuticals had a net margin of 30.16% and a negative return on equity of 84.33%. The business had revenue of $163.28 million for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$151.32 million. During the same period in the prior year, the firm earned ($0.13) earnings per share. BioCryst Pharmaceuticals's revenue was up 209.1% compared to the same quarter last year. On average, analysts expect BioCryst Pharmaceuticals to post $0 EPS for the current fiscal year and $1 EPS for the next fiscal year.

BioCryst Pharmaceuticals, Inc is a clinical‐stage biotechnology company headquartered in Durham, North Carolina, that focuses on the discovery and development of novel, oral small‐molecule medicines for rare and serious diseases. Since its founding in 1986, the company has leveraged structure‐based drug design to advance a pipeline of targeted therapeutics designed to address underlying disease mechanisms rather than just treat symptoms.
The company's first commercial product, Orladeyo (berotralstat), is an oral kallikrein inhibitor approved for the prophylactic treatment of hereditary angioedema (HAE) in both the United States and Europe.
